Mastering the Dice Roll
The key to beating King Dice lies in mastering the dice roll. Many players suggest standing directly under the dice and timing your jump and parry to hit the desired number [1:2],
[1:3]. Some recommend jumping when there are two faces left before the number you want
[1:4]. Using pause buffering can also make this process easier
[1:5].
Choosing the Right Loadout
Selecting the right loadout is crucial. Smoke bomb is highly recommended for dodging King Dice's card attacks [1:1],
[5:1]. Miss Chalice's double jump and dash can be particularly useful against his walking cards
[5:11]. Weapons like roundabout, crackshot, and chaser are mentioned frequently as effective choices for both mini-bosses and King Dice himself
[1:2],
[1:6],
[5:2].
Mini-Boss Strategy
It's important to choose mini-bosses that you find easiest. Many players recommend resetting until you get a favorable extra heart roll on bosses you prefer, such as 1, 4, and 8 [3:3],
[5:7]. Avoiding certain bosses, like number 9, can save time and frustration
[4:2],
[4:11].
Parrying Cards During King Dice's Phase
During King Dice's phase, parrying the cards effectively is crucial. Double parrying each card gives more time to jump to the next one [3:3]. If you're struggling, try using P.sugar for easier parries
[3:3]. It's also helpful to stay behind his hand and shoot upwards when possible
[5:2],
[4:3].
Additional Tips
If all else fails, consider resetting until you have enough hearts going into the final phase [5:4]. Remember that King Dice's fight is more of a marathon than a sprint, so manage your resources wisely and adapt to the different phases
[3:1].

Player who S ranked King Dice right here:
I recommend rolling 2 or 3, 6, then 8. These are the easier mini bosses, in my opinion. I use the auto party to time the rolls easier, but if you can roll accurately without it, go for the smoke bomb.
Rolling a 2 gets you the poker chips. I recommend using the charge shot or the default shooter. Same for 3, which is the cigar.
6 is the horsetrack. It’s a plane level, so your shooter doesn’t really matter. Just watch out for the blue hooded riders at the bottom, they spring up to hit you.
8 is the 8 ball. You can use the spread shot and stand underneath him to take him out quickly. Just move out of the way of his projectiles and the orange chalk cube. There are three colored chalk cubes, but only the orange one will land right in the center.
Now you’ll be fighting King Dice. Use your Super whenever you can. I recommend using Super 1, since it does the most damage and it’s easier to control. Just hold down your fire button while parrying over the cards, and use your extra shoot when he’s not sending cards at you.

here are a few good tips for the king himself.
if you stay right where the dice is in the middle of the screen, you wont be instantly hit with his hand when he starts his attack.
i would definitely recommend clicking parry a little while before hitting the card, i often see people try to click parry right when they hit the card, but there's a considerable window of time to parry the card, and also, parry the same card twice if you need to wait for the next parryable card to appear.
